Drivers in California are no strangers to pain at the pump. The state is home to some of the highest gas prices in the United States. There are several factors that go into what drivers pay at the pump, including refining costs, distribution and marketing, taxes and crude oil prices. High taxes are partly to blame for the high price of gas in California. But, there’s more to the story. Here’s what’s driving gas prices higher and what drivers can do about it.

Along the I-10, gas in Blythe, CA today= $5.49/gal. But 5 miles away in Arizona= $3.65/gal. That difference can only be explained by California regulations and taxes. Can't blame geographic isolation, lack of pipelines or anything else except the state border itself. And you know that everyone living in Blythe drives into AZ to fill up, so cleaner formulations don’t get purchased anyway, PLUS gas is burned to drive to those pumps, and CA loses out on highway taxes. California regs are a lose-lose proposition.
